  • The EU's top trade official says Chinese policies are fueling uncertainty among European companies in the country. Valdis Dombrovskis made the comments during a visit to Beijing where he's been holding talks with the country's Vice Premier He Lifeng.
    The visit comes at a time of heightened tension. Earlier this month, the EU launched a probe into Chinese subsidies on electric cars - a move that prompted counter accusations of protectionism from Beijing.
    Another thorny issue concerns the possible implications of Beijing's re-vamped anti-espionage law, which some European companies fear could lead to regular business activities being labeled as espionage.
